Norway has selected its squad for the Tour de Ski, which begins after Christmas. The announcement includes many expected names, but also some surprising omissions.
Recently selected for the
Milano–Cortina Olympic Games,
Martin Løwstrøm Nyenget and
Einar Hedegart, will not compete in the Tour de Ski. The duo, who are likely already assured of their Olympic places, have probably opted out by choice and are focusing on the Olympic competitions.
Sprinter
Even Northug may have to say goodbye to his Olympic ambitions, as he did not make Norway’s Tour de Ski team and opportunities to prove himself are now very limited. The same can be said for
Iver Tildheim Andersen and
Jan Thomas Jenssen, who, like Northug, did not make the Tour de Ski squad.
Instead, experienced skiers
Emil Iversen and
Simen Hegstad Krüger, along with young rising star
Lars Heggen, will compete in the Tour de Ski and also fight for the final Olympic spots.
The team also includes, among others, the Olympic selections
Heidi Weng,
Kristine Stavås Skistad,
Johannes Høsflot Klæbo,
Harald Østberg Amundsen and
Erik Valnes.
